> I am helping to assess the feasibility of implementing Encoded Archival Description (EAD) and have found many sources explaining the immediate and future benefits of doing so.  I have also uncovered a wealth of material concerning the nuts-and-bolts procedures used to implement EAD.  However, I have not been able to find many pieces written by archivists who either have reservations about EAD or are convinced that EAD is fundamentally flawed.
>
> I realize that many archivists are choosing not to implement EAD at this time because of lack of staff time, training, and other resources.  Has anyone decided not to implement because, s/he is convinced that EAD has serious shortcomings?  If so, I would like to know what these shortcomings are and what alternatives to making finding aids accessible were chosen.
